NATO has exposed employees of Russian secret services at its headquarters in Brussels. Federal politicians like Marie-Agnes Strack-Zimmermann are not surprised.

Germany and Europe have been “much too carefree, almost naive” when it comes to security policy, says the chairwoman of the Defense Committee in the Bundestag. Roderich Kiesewetter speaks of an “offensive-aggressive system” of Russian agents in Europe. “In 2022, around 400 agents from all over Europe were expelled,” says CDU politician.
